All about our Team
The Older Peoples Mental Health team is co-located within the wider CPFT older people mental health services. We work closely alongside our health colleagues to achieve positive outcomes for people with severe and complex mental health difficulties.
We are a small team consisting of a team manager, senior practitioner, social workers, support worker and peer support worker. We are a supportive team and we meet up regularly in person. Our office is at City Care Centre in Peterborough and we also work from home.
All about You
- You have a current registration with Social Work England
- You have post qualifying experience of 5 years or more.
- You have knowledge or experience of working with individuals with severe and complex mental health illness.
- You have a full drivers licence and the ability to travel between locations
- You have experience of line management or supporting others
- You are an Approved Mental health Practitioner (AMHP) or you have a willingness to complete this training as it is a requirement of the role to be on the AMHP rota.
